Output 62f340e6f06718ce1f3786dcedc2102a5adf5c80d18a15f705b7a53bcd10f430:3

value
3599680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a70d1f0d35ab20a052c102fe4256f1d36693dc9 OP_EQUAL
address
3722GYeubF1KCKXRzzU23eaeYehWb7bNkH
transaction
62f340e6f06718ce1f3786dcedc2102a5adf5c80d18a15f705b7a53bcd10f430
confirmations
336800
spent
true